Output a288626c20c1e035bdb220314048cf216e1085fea75d763e4e49149dbdc4efa9:22

value
8981825
script pubkey
OP_0 OP_PUSHBYTES_20 68f3fc26c598f362f9463341023df918bf5559aa
address
bc1qdrelcfk9nrek972xxdqsy00erzl42kd24sllpx
transaction
a288626c20c1e035bdb220314048cf216e1085fea75d763e4e49149dbdc4efa9
confirmations
177916
spent
true